When something unexpected shows up I greet it with guarded curiosity. I peered and poked at the newly appeared grass in the year-old savanna garden, appreciating its attractive features with enough skepticism to keep me on the hunt for its identity. In a last ditch attempt to narrow down the genus (Bromus) to a species, I pestered the hard working folks at Minnesota Wildflowers with an uploaded picture to their Facebook page. Three days later I had an ID, Cheatgrass, Bromus tectorum. You may have noticed the Bromes - medium height, cool season grasses whose often gracefully drooping flower arrives in late May to early July. There are many Bromes, many have been introduced to North America as forage grasses, and some are likely to be willing hybridizers.



Grass identification may be the perfect activity to teach the art of observation. Multiple points of focus are defined to aid grass identification, but most of these (too many parts, too many names, too small a detail...) induce a foggy brain and willful blindness. And, as any skilled observer knows, one day you're sharp and another blurred. Impatient, I pulled all brome grasses, concerned that they could also be Cheatgrass. To end this craze, I plucked one specimen out and potted it up, placing it in the greenhouse. If allowed to go to seed, I thought, I may be able to see the difference in the details.

As it went, close observation of the object, once detached from its environment, allowed me to see difference that I had been blind to. Cheatgrass, Bromus tectorum, has long awns -the long, thin, pointed thread extending from the lemma while other Bromus in my savanna plantings have short awns or none at all.



This trait now clear, I was able to distinguish Cheatgrass from the Prairie Brome (Kalm's Brome), above, I seeded and planted last summer. Unfortunately, my blindness had likely led to the removal of many Prairie Brome plants before I nailed down this difference.

When transplanting from another garden, especially one untended by a gardener, and doubly so when the specimen is surrounded by invasive Goutweed, Aegopodium podagraria, it isn't wise to plant with its original root ball soil. Several aggressively-spreading plants intertwine their roots or rhizomes with the roots of our favored plants and the strategy ensures their persistence by creating a home base for developing roots and shoots safely hidden beneath your favorite garden plants.



If you do rescue something, like this large Cimicifuga, from an invasive patch about to be sprayed with glyphosate, use a hose to spray out all soil from the root mass, combing through for anything that looks like it belongs to the weed you don't want to introduce. The roots, above, only partially cleared of soil, show an entangled rhizome of the offending Aegopodium -small, but enough to regenerate. Before I planted it, I thoroughly washed away any remaining soil, then disposed any foreign root or rhizome. Despite my effort, I question my choice to remove a plant so crowded by goutweed for planting at our place (although Aegopodium does already exist in our woods, introduced accidentally or planted I cannot say).

In the year old savanna gardens a cool season grass has come up to fill the blanks readily and, although attractive, my suspicion is that it was unlikely to have been seeded with the shortgrass or savanna seed mixes broadcast in these sites a year and half ago. Nothing triggers plant weariness or all out blindness more than grass identification, but grass identification is often needed and difficult.



A last minute reprieve was handed out by the folks at Minnesota Wildflowers, a site dedicated to visual identification of native Minnesotan plants and those we find among them. In this instance, my picture post on their FB page lead to an ID a few days later, prompting me to immediately begin pulling. I hazarded the guess that it came with the poor quality straw purchased from a local farm supply. It was only in those areas where I had spread the straw for erosion control that the new weed, Cheatgrass, Bromus tectorum, as well as common oats had sprouted.

It's only then, after a positive ID, that traits of a weedy species appear to express themselves clearly. Each day since, I continue to find more inflorescence hidden among the other forbs and grasses. Like any impressive weed, this grass exhibits the ability to grow from the base of other plants and set seed at heights of only an inch. At the same time, this winter annual (cool season) grass can take advantage of rising CO2, thereby increasing its biomass, indigestibility, and fire threat. To become an expert in grass identification, one must make solid observations. The easy part is cool season, warm season or bunch or spreading, but in an ascending order of difficulty we have dull or shiny, pubescent parts or not, ligules formed this way or that, leaves folded or flat, sheaths fused or unfused, and on. It helps to know general things about a species, such as preferred habitat or weed status, but that only opens the door to more complex examination.

What's this? A new concept in contemporary landscape architecture? No, its a sheet of thick plastic designed to combat what was once grass, but now is one hundred percent creeping charlie, Glechoma hederacea.



It only took three years for it to go from sporadic lawn weed to total ground cover and the reason is largely due our garden choices. Putting vegetables in the lawn area, where we had our only sun, or making a hedgerow along the driveway edge created shade that charlie took advantage of. The wet weather over the last two years and our heavy clay soil worked well with our yard plans to bring us this new idea in lawns.

Why is it that a monoculture of grass is more desirable than a monoculture of charlie? After all, charlie feeds the bees and smells great when crushed (insert someone offering its medicinal value here). Is it a texture thing, a cultural, or visual thing? Lawn grasses, like charlie, are weeds around the world, but maybe we don't see grasses (remember grass blindness...). For us, a creeping charlie lawn comes down to at least three negatives: this "lawn" will always be the spring of more charlie invasions in the woods, the visual texture is off putting, and it's a pain to have to weed this out of every shady nook in the yard and garden.



Charlie hides out in the shady base of perennials, between stones, under dense shrubs, and just about anywhere there is shade and moisture. Its stolons spread in every direction, with a preference to run toward shade. At our place that means downhill, toward the woods, where it is becoming an increasingly problematic ground cover. Its seeds roll downhill in rainstorms and get stuck in clay-filled shoe treads, but worse is how its bits and pieces follow raked leaves onto slopes.

I have my eyes on several infestations, one of which looks not all that different from the lawn, but under the canopy of trees on a north facing woodland slope. In fact, charlie is giving garlic mustard that grows there a hard time, but the garlic mustard is much easier for me to eradicate, with or without its help.

After the plastic comes up this summer, the idea is to till the soil, add compost, and place thick sod in its place. It's a good idea if we do not grow vegetables here any longer. Maybe we should grow vegetables here, but add sand and brick between the raised beds? No matter what we do, charlie is instigating a lot more work and we've already plenty of that.

After two full seasons of intensive looking, I still find unfamiliar plants. Sometimes I photograph, sometimes I pluck a specimen (depends on the quantity). A fraction of those make it to the concentrated search for identification. Of course, identifying a plant isn't always remembering it, and that takes something more: a drawing perhaps, a meal, maybe, or some other triangulation of anchoring interactions that commits a new identity to memory.


Mosquitoes in the dark and damp woods can make any phone photographer's shot a blur. When in doubt and plenty, pluck a branch, preferably in flower. If you can get to it quickly, bring the pluckling to your computer. If you can't, photograph it on the hood of a car, and get to it later. Here, a plant that beguiled me through the garlic mustard harvest. I now know it as Canadian Wood Nettle, Laportea canadensis.



Above, a plant that must've been easier to miss across prior years in a dark woods. Now, freed from other obsessions, I saw it everywhere, understory. It's form is suggestive of both invasive species and Eastern Forest native, a counter distinction to the many invasive forbs that to a degree appear "out of place" in our woods. Awareness of such differences is both a product of experience within the Eastern Forest, but also a diminished plant blindness.

This "new" plant was challenging due to its small white or maybe green-yellow flowers, its casual umbell, and my age-induced farsightedness. The umbell, trifoliated habit, and seed tipped identification toward an anxiety-producing, naturalized reversion of Aegopodium podagraria, goutweed or bishop's weed to you and me. We have two large colonies of goutweed on the southern slope, but something wasn't quite right about this ID. I had to dig deeper. I had to zoom closely on the seeds, had to engage with leaf sheaths, and most importantly, I had to learn to see double serrated leaves. Those cues in hand I was able to find this plant's true identity: Canadian Honewort, Cryptotaenia canadensis. Why this subtle plant has a name composed of "hidden" and "tapeworm," I do not want to discover.



Sedges fill a minor savanna between the road to the east and the house to the west, the little wetland and great wetland bounding it on the north and south sides. Oaks used to dominate this dry mound, but basswood and maple are encroaching.



Oaks die or fall in storm winds, as this large one had two summers back. The oaks, when dominant, create a canopy pierced by sunlight, an environment the sugar maples do not provide. The understory is complex; already colonized by sedge, ephemerals, and a lower dose of garlic mustard than is typical in more moist, down-slope locations. Maybe the clearing's relative isolation has allowed more native species to proliferate than in other tree-fall clearings nearer the house and adjacent, cultivated properties.



I was overjoyed to spot a strongly growing specimen of poke milkweed, Asclepias exaltata, a foot from the fallen oak. I tray-planted 50 seeds of this less common milkweed last year. Only six sprouted, then five took faint hold along the edge of our septic field; five that have since been moved to the new, mostly shady clearing behind the studio. I've decided that poke is not as easily grown as swamp or common milkweed, but it is the only milkweed common to shadier, woodland locations, and I'd like to have some growing out there. Given my positive experience growing native milkweed, I ventured to grow several native plants for the sunnier part of our studio clearing before the weeds take hold.



I imagined a medium height grass and forb savanna underneath the tall basswood on the south side of the building and under the red oak on the north east corner. I winter seeded Prairie Moon's short grass inexpensive seed mix and savanna enhancement mix, both of which had some species from their exposed clay mix. Sowing seeds felt like leaving too much to chance, so I also stratified hundreds of individual species seeds through winter, then cell tray planted them in April. But, an unexpected hot greenhouse day in early May boiled many of my seeds laying patiently under their moisture-preserving cellophane wrap. Most were lost, although some did sprout near the cooler edges, and those are now large enough to be potted up.



Growing native plants from seed is not always easy. Cultivated plants have been bred and selected for viability, commercial or otherwise. Natives, however, maintain their original, sometimes fussy seed-sprouting needs. Multiply cold, heat, or cold and heat by time, then add light or darkness, subtract or add moisture, and you may have a formula that produces a native sprout. I have several more young native plants to pot up, and at least 50 clumps of grasses (mostly blue grama, side oats grama, but also a few rattlesnake and prairie brome) in need of the same. Before planting these in their final places in mid to late August, I will till in a portion of the ten cubic yards of compost mix we had delivered last month. This may give the native plants a fighting chance among the highly competitive weeds.
